pain on outside of knee

i've just started cycling in a gym and after about five minutes of moderate pace i get a pain on the outside of my left knee. It doesn't force me to stop cycling but carrying through the pain is not comfortable. As soon as i stop cycling the pain eases. I also get the problem after a few minutes of light running. I have not got a history of over-training or anything.

Is there a stretch i should be doing?
